#419614 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#419614 is composed of 25.5% red, 58.8% green and 7.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 56.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 86.7% yellow and 41.2% black. It has a hue angle of 99.2 degrees, a saturation of 76.5% and a lightness of 33.3%. #419614 color hex could be obtained by blending #82ff28 with #002d00.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

#419614 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#419614 has RGB values of R:65, G:150, B:20 and CMYK values of C:0.57, M:0, Y:0.87, K:0.41. Its decimal value is 4298260.
